Dust Sweep-Up Experiments.

Abstract

The current documentation reports results obtained from a recent technical study which included: diagnostics support for a series of agent expulsion experiments at the Waterways Experiment Station (WES), further analysis of wind tunnel measured results from the Dust Sweep Up investigation completed just prior to the present program and dust scouring experiments for soils simulating such real surface textures as ridges, clods, stubble, gravel and moisture content. Some typical findings from the Real Surface experimental study include: Real surface experimental consistently caused reduction in lofting rates relative to flat erodible soil beds.
